McDonald's China launches ice cream sundae with chili oil


The chain continues its unorthodox menu launches in the country.
McDonald’s China announced the launch of a limited edition ice cream sundae topped with spicy chili oil.
The new menu item was announced on its official Weibo page. Located on its members-only “creative” menu, McDonald’s China members can redeem for free with a coupon on 25 January only.
It is unavailable in some regions, including Beijing, as well as Hebei and Liaoning provinces.
The sweet and spicy dessert is the latest unorthodox item launch from the fast food giant, which featured an Oreo and spam burger with a mysterious white sauce in December 2020.
